Everything about what is md5 technology
Everything about what is md5 technology
Blog Article
This digest can then be accustomed to confirm the integrity of the information, making sure that it hasn't been modified or corrupted during transmission or storage.
How can it be certain that it’s unfeasible for every other enter to hold the exact output (MD5 not does this because it’s insecure, although the underlying mechanism is still applicable)?
One of several main makes use of of MD5 is in details integrity checks. When you obtain a file from the online market place, how can you be specific It truly is similar to the first and hasn't been tampered with? This is where our trusty MD5 arrives into Enjoy. The first file is processed with the MD5 algorithm to create a unique hash.
The reasons why MD5 hashes are often created in hexadecimal go beyond the scope from the post, but a minimum of now you understand that the letters truly just signify a special counting method.
In this particular tutorial, we explored the MD5 hashing algorithm, understanding its objective and internal workings. We figured out that though MD5 was once extensively employed, it truly is no more proposed for cryptographic purposes because of its vulnerabilities. Nevertheless, learning MD5 will help us grasp the basic ideas of hashing algorithms.
MD5 utilizes the Merkle–Damgård design, Therefore if two prefixes Using the exact hash is often made, a common suffix is often additional to both of those to generate the collision much more very likely to be acknowledged as valid knowledge by the application applying it. Additionally, check here present collision-getting tactics allow specifying an arbitrary prefix: an attacker can build two colliding information that both start with exactly the same information.
The information-digest algorithm MD5 can be used making sure that the data is the same as it absolutely was at first by examining that the output is the same as the enter. If a file has been inadvertently transformed, the enter will produce a distinct hash benefit, that will then no more match.
You could possibly decide out from advertising and marketing communication at any time in this article or with the decide out choice positioned in the e-mail conversation despatched by us or our Partners.
Suppose we're presented a information of a thousand bits. Now we need to include padding bits to the initial concept. In this article we will include 472 padding bits to the initial concept.
Passwords stored working with md5 can be simply cracked by hackers using these strategies. It is usually recommended to make use of more robust cryptographic hash functions, including SHA-256 or bcrypt, for password storage.
MD5 digests have already been broadly Utilized in the software world to provide some assurance that a transferred file has arrived intact. For example, file servers frequently provide a pre-computed MD5 (known as md5sum) checksum for the files, so that a person can Review the checksum with the downloaded file to it.
The MD5 algorithm, despite its recognition, has each benefits and drawbacks that effect its suitability for different programs. Knowing these pluses and minuses is important for deciding when and the place MD5 can nevertheless be efficiently employed.
Padding the Concept: MD5 operates on fixed-dimensions blocks of data. To manage messages of various lengths, the input information is padded to some size that is a several of 512 bits. This padding makes certain that even a small transform within the enter information creates a unique hash value.
Two in the most important details breaches of all time also involved MD5. In 2013, a data breach allegedly originating from social Site Badoo was observed to generally be circulated.